Choose the Right Packaging Materials
One of the most important steps in shipping your artwork is selecting the appropriate materials. Start with:
- Box: A sturdy cardboard box that is larger than your artwork will provide the best protection. Double-walled boxes offer added strength.
- Bubble wrap: This cushioned material is crucial for absorbing shock and protecting your artwork from scratches.
- Foam sheets: For extra protection, consider using foam sheets to wrap around the artwork before adding bubble wrap.
- Tape: Use high-quality packing tape to securely seal your boxes.
- Protective corners: Corner protectors will shield vulnerable edges from damage during transit.
Properly Pack Your Artwork
Once you have your materials ready, you need to pack your artwork carefully. Follow these steps:
- Wrap your artwork in a protective layer: Start by placing a protective sheet, such as glassine or cardboard, over the artwork. This is especially important for pieces with delicate surfaces.
- Bubble wrap it: Wrap the entire piece in bubble wrap, ensuring all areas are covered and secured with tape. This will cushion your work against impacts.
- Add a secondary layer: If your artwork is particularly fragile or valuable, consider placing it in a second layer of protection, like a foam sheet or another layer of cardboard.
- Seal it in the box: Place the wrapped artwork in the box surrounded by packing peanuts or crumpled newspaper to prevent movement during shipping. Fill any gaps to ensure a snug fit.
- Label it clearly: Use a shipping label that is easy to read. On the box, clearly mark “Fragile” and “This Side Up” to inform handlers of how to treat your package.
Consider Insurance and Tracking
Shipping can be unpredictable, and it’s wise to take precautions just in case something goes wrong. Here’s what to consider:
- Insurance: Depending on the value of your artwork, invest in shipping insurance. This added cost can give you peace of mind should an unexpected event occur.
- Tracking: Always ship with a tracking option to monitor the package’s journey. This allows you and your buyer to stay informed and reassured.
Communicate with Your Buyer
Transparent communication with your buyer is key. Once you’ve shipped the artwork, send them a message with the tracking number and an expected delivery timeframe. A personal touch goes a long way in building trust and rapport with your audience. Let them know you care about the safe arrival of their new treasure.
